The Judging system

The FX International Interior Design Awards is open to architects, designers, clients, and suppliers for interior design projects or products completed or launched between 20 July 2016 and 20 July 2018. The judges are an independent panel of experts who are recruited for a fresh new panel each year, and comprise engineers, clients, architects and designers from many different sectors to reflect our audience tonight.

They were invited on to the 2018 panel because of their experience, opinions, and commitment to design. Judges, and their companies, are not permitted to enter any categories.

Each category us judged by a different panel of judges, so if you haven’t won in one category you could win in another. Because of the large number of entries, and to preserve the integrity of the FX Awards, we use a transparent judging system in which each judge ranks their top six entries in each category before they know who their co-judges are. With up to 10 judges for each of the hotly contested categories, these placings are then scored and added together to confirm the shortlist, and the ultimate winner.
